Tradução em tempo real
Crie serviços inteligentes e multilíngues para aplicações com o OCI Language Real-time Translation.
A tradução em tempo real permite uma tradução de texto de origem para destino eficiente e precisa em tempo real em todos os idiomas suportados usando nosso serviço de Tradução Automática. O texto pode conter texto sem formatação ou HTML. As tags HTML não estão traduzidas. Somente o texto que aparece entre as tags é traduzido.
Casos de Uso
- Traduza interações de suporte ao cliente por meio de aplicativos de mensagens sociais, tickets de email ou suporte e chat ao vivo em tempo real para o idioma preferido dos engenheiros de suporte.
- A criação de aplicativos ao vivo multilíngues, como chatbots, pode ser um desafio. Em vez disso, os desenvolvedores podem usar o Language Detect para detectar a linguagem de consulta e executar traduções automáticas de e para o idioma original do chatbot.
- As empresas de publicidade on-line rastreiam milhões de páginas da web para analisar o conteúdo em torno dos anúncios e garantir a segurança da marca. A segurança da marca ajuda os anunciantes a hospedar seus anúncios no lugar correto para o público-alvo. Normalmente, as empresas de anúncios rastreiam páginas da web em idiomas regionais. Antes de classificar o texto, os anunciantes podem traduzir o conteúdo para o inglês e combiná-lo com a classificação do texto.
Impedindo a tradução de texto
Para impedir a tradução, marque o conteúdo usando os seguintes métodos:
- Usando
<span translate="no">
BODY [ "En français, ils appellent le musée du Louvre <span class=\"notranslate\">le musée du Louvre</span>", "En français, ils appellent le musée du Louvre <span>le musée du Louvre</span>", "En français, ils appellent le musée du Louvre <div class=\"notranslate\">le musée du Louvre</div>", "En français, ils appellent le musée du Louvre <div>le musée du Louvre</div>" ] Result: [ "In French, they call the Louvre Museum <span class=\"notranslate\">le musée du Louvre</span>", "In French they call the Louvre Museum <span>the Louvre Museum</span>", "In French, they call the Louvre Museum <div class=\"notranslate\">le musée du Louvre</div>", "In French they call the Louvre Museum <div>the Louvre Museum</div>" ]
- Usando
<span class="notranslate">
BODY [ "En français, ils appellent le musée du Louvre <span class=\"notranslate\">le musée du Louvre</span>", "En français, ils appellent le musée du Louvre <span>le musée du Louvre</span>", "En français, ils appellent le musée du Louvre <div class=\"notranslate\">le musée du Louvre</div>", "En français, ils appellent le musée du Louvre <div>le musée du Louvre</div>" ] Result: [ "In French, they call the Louvre Museum <span class=\"notranslate\">le musée du Louvre</span>", "In French they call the Louvre Museum <span>the Louvre Museum</span>", "In French, they call the Louvre Museum <div class=\"notranslate\">le musée du Louvre</div>", "In French they call the Louvre Museum <div>the Louvre Museum</div>" ]
Personalizar tradução - Dicionário em linha
Com o recurso de dicionário em linha, você pode personalizar traduções para termos ou frases específicos. Se você já sabe a tradução que deseja aplicar a uma palavra ou frase, pode fornecê-la como marcação dentro da solicitação.
O recurso de dicionário em linha é seguro apenas para substantivos compostos, como nomes próprios e nomes de produtos.
<oratrans:dictionary translation="Bonjour">Hello</oratrans:dictionary>
Executando Tradução em Tempo Real
Execute a tradução em tempo real usando o serviço Language.
Use o comando oci ai language batch-language-translation e os parâmetros necessários para traduzir um ou mais arquivos:
oci ai language batch-language-translation --documents [<list-of-documents>] ... [OPTIONS]
Para obter uma lista completa de flags e opções de variáveis para comandos da CLI, consulte a Referência de Comando da CLI.
Execute a operação BatchLanguageTranslation para traduzir texto.